The Information Commissioner's Office has reprimanded both Glasgow and Edinburgh city councils for ‘repeatedly failing' to respond to Subject Access Requests (SARs) within the legal timeframe.
Acting head of Scottish affairs at the independent regulator, Jenny Brotchie, said: ‘Local authorities must get this right despite the rising numbers of requests, which is why we have been offering support and monitoring those with poor compliance until we are satisfied that improvements have been made.
